Also the main stat points in any class are a huge deal. It's tempting to stack as much cunning as possible, and you can, it's just easy to become a glass cannon (which it doesn't sound like you are, just saying). Resists from components help a lot too, as does physique from points/gear. Getting life leech on your items, and the leech ability (from the fang component) would help as well. The other life leach occultist has (the pentagram on the ground) isn't that great.

Set hound to aggressive, crow to defensive and buy the crow heal, and the green rain drop icon AE heal in occult.
